What Are Notary Services and Why Are They Important?

Notary services involve witnessing signatures, verifying identities, and certifying documents to make them legally binding. Individuals and businesses in Colorado Springs, Fountain, and Monument use these services to ensure contracts, agreements, and official paperwork are valid and enforceable.

What Types of Documents Can Be Notarized?

Notaries handle a wide range of documents including affidavits, power of attorney forms, contracts, loan papers, real estate documents, and legal declarations. Residents in Manitou Springs, Security-Widefield, and Pueblo often rely on notaries for both personal and business paperwork.

Why Should I Use a Professional Notary?

Professional notaries ensure the signing process is legally sound, identities are verified, and documents are completed correctly. This reduces the risk of fraud or disputes for clients in Colorado Springs, Black Forest, and nearby towns.

How Quickly Can Notarization Be Completed?

Most notarizations are completed in a matter of minutes once proper identification and documents are presented. Residents in Colorado Springs, Manitou Springs, and Security-Widefield benefit from fast and efficient service.

Are Mobile Notary Services Available?

Yes. Many notaries provide mobile services, traveling to homes, offices, hospitals, or other locations for added convenience, which is especially useful for clients in Black Forest, Pueblo, and surrounding areas.

How Do I Prepare for a Notary Appointment?

Clients should bring valid photo identification and the documents that require notarization. Being prepared ensures a smooth process for residents in Colorado Springs, Fountain, and Monument.

Can a Notary Witness Digital or Online Signatures?

Some notaries offer remote online notarization (RON) services, allowing documents to be notarized electronically. This service is increasingly popular in Colorado Springs, Pueblo, and Manitou Springs.

How Do Notary Services Protect Against Fraud?

Notaries verify the identity of all signers, ensure voluntary signing, and maintain proper documentation. Clients in Security-Widefield, Black Forest, and surrounding towns benefit from the added security and legal protection.

What documents can a notary certify?

Notaries can handle affidavits, contracts, powers of attorney, real estate documents, legal forms, and other official paperwork.

Do I need an appointment for notary services?

Appointments are recommended for convenience, but many notaries also accept walk-ins depending on availability.

What identification do I need for notarization?

A valid government-issued photo ID, such as a driver’s license or passport, is required to verify your identity.

Are mobile notary services available?

Yes. Many notaries travel to homes, offices, hospitals, or other locations, offering flexibility for clients in Colorado Springs and surrounding towns.

Can notaries witness electronic or online signatures?

Some notaries provide remote online notarization (RON) services, allowing documents to be notarized electronically according to Colorado law.
